Mediterranean diet and health2013 •
Over the last decades, a considerable body of evidence supported the hypothesis that diet and dietary factors play a relevant role in the occurrence of diseases. To date, all the major scientific associations as well as the World Health Organization and the nonscientific organizations place an ever‐increasing emphasis on the role of diet in preventing noncommunicable diseases. Many studies have evaluated the associations between food groups, foods, or nutrients and chronic diseases, and a consensus about the role of nutritional factors in the etiology of common diseases, such as cardiovascular and neoplastic diseases, has gradually emerged. Glass Intaglios of the Roman Imperial Period from Sardis2019 •
Gli intagli su pasta vitrea costituiscono una classe di oggetti con implicazioni storiche e mi-tologiche che però è stata raramente studiata. Nel seguente articolo vengono pubblicati nu-merosi ritrovamenti in situ dagli scavi di Sardi nell'odierna Turchia a partire dal 1994, grazie ai quali si possono comprendere al meglio sia questo tipo di reperti in genere che la loro produzione. Trovate nel medesimo settore a ridosso dell'acropoli, seppur in unità stratigra-fiche differenti, gli intagli vitrei sono molto simili tra loro per stile e fattura. Considerando la loro parziale rifinitura, almeno in certi casi, essi dovrebbero costituire del materiale prove-niente da una bottega locale. Parte del corpus fu rinvenuto in uno strato di riempimento pos-teriore al terremoto che devastò la città nel 17 d.C. permettendo una datazione al più tardi in età tiberiana. Altri intagli furono rinvenuti invece in strati di riempimento ancora poste-riori. Tale dato è confermato anche dall'analisi iconografica comparata di alcuni intagli con alcune monete locali. Così un intaglio raffigurante Zeus mostra forti similitudini con l'effige della medesima divinità nota su un tetradramma emesso a Sardi e risalente al tardo IV se-colo a.C. Altre raffigurazioni di Ermes e Eracle evidenziano un'iconografia simile a quelle su alcune monete bronzee d'epoca augustea e giulio-claudia. Più tarda sarebbe invece secon-do l'autrice un intaglio raffigurante Demetra con una spiga e un papavero nella mano de-stra. Tale iconografia, sconosciuta nelle raffigurazioni d'epoca ellenistica, compare su alcune monete bronzee coniate a Sardi solo nel II secolo d.C.

Soil Quality Investigation of an Abandoned Mine Area Using Geochemical and Geospatial Approach in Jantang VillageThe physical and chemical environmental impact in a mining area is inevitable, particularly for open pit mining areas. The impact could affect soil and water quality where mining activities, such as land clearing, blasting and hauling, occur. Thus, environmental monitoring in mining areas should be taken to measure the impact of mining activity for reclamation purposes. The objective of this research focuses on the measure of environmental impact on soil quality in terms of the nutrient content in an abandoned mine area at Jantang village, Lhoong, Aceh Besar. The research was conducted by collecting 15 soil samples, followed by laboratory analysis using atomic absorption spectrophotometry to investigate sampled 'soil's nutrients which are pH, Carbon (C-organic), Nitrogen (N-total), Phosphor (P-availability), and Ferro substance (Fe-concentration). Minimally invasive mitral valve repair surgery in patient with systemic sclerosis2021 •
Cardiac involvement is an often fatal and underestimated complication in systemic sclerosis, but only few reports have been published on the surgical intervention of patients with cardiothoracic complication in patient with systemic sclerosis. We hereby present a case of severe mitral valve regurgitation due to infective endocarditis on patient with systemic sclerosis. The patient underwent mitral valve reconstruction and post-operative management of systemic sclerosis.

To identify host genetic determinants involved in humoral immunity and associated with the risk of developing severe COVID-19, we analyzed 500 SARS-CoV-2 positive subjects from Southern Italy. We examined the coding sequences of 10 common variable immunodeficiency-associated genes obtained by the whole-exome sequencing of 121 hospitalized patients. These 10 genes showed significant enrichment in predicted pathogenic point mutations in severe patients compared with the non-severe ones. Moreover, in the TNFRSF13C gene, the minor allele of the p.His159Tyr variant, which is known to increase NF-kB activation and B-cell production, was significantly more frequent in the 38 severe cases compared to both the 83 non-severe patients and the 375 asymptomatic subjects further genotyped.
